# 学生信息管理系统
**Repository Path**: ld1125/studentSystem
## Basic Information
- **Project Name**: 学生信息管理系统
- **Description**: 针对学校维护学生信息的B/S结构系统
- **Primary Language**: JavaScript
- **License**: MIT
- **Default Branch**: master
- **Homepage**: None
- **GVP Project**: No
## Statistics
- **Stars**: 3
- **Forks**: 2
- **Created**: 2020-10-14
- **Last Updated**: 2022-10-20
## Categories & Tags
**Categories**: Uncategorized
**Tags**: None
## README
# 学生信息管理系统
#### 项目介绍
针对学校维护学生信息的B/S结构系统
#### 主要功能
1. 实现注册登录功能
2. 实现添加学生信息功能
3. 实现删除学生信息功能
4. 实现修改学生信息功能
5. 实现查看学生信息功能
#### 技术架构
##### 前端
* 语言或技术:HTML,CSS,JavaScript,ajax,jsonp
* 库和框架:jQuery,Echarts
* UI组件库:bootstrap
##### 后端
* 语言:NodeJs
* 第三方模块:express,mysql,express-static
* 数据库:MySQL
##### 数据库表的设计结构
##### 用户信息表:user
| 字段名 |
数据类型 |
是否可以为空 |
注释 |
| id |
int |
否 |
学号,此字段自动递增 |
| username |
varchar |
否 |
登录用户名 |
| password |
varchar |
否 |
登录密码 |
##### 学生信息表:students
| 字段名 |
数据类型 |
是否可以为空 |
注释 |
| id |
int |
否 |
学号,此字段自动递增 |
| name |
varchar |
否 |
姓名 |
| age |
int |
否 |
年龄 |
| sex |
int |
否 |
性别:0为女,1为男 |
| province |
varchar |
否 |
所在省市 |
| city |
varchar |
否 |
所在城市 |
| area |
varchar |
否 |
所在县区 |
| joinDate |
date |
否 |
入学时间 |
##### 后端接口文档
##### 后端接口文档
## 登录接口
#### 接口地址:公网:http://10.35.170.110/login
#### 返回格式:json
#### 请求方式:get
#### 请求示例:http://10.35.170.110/login?username=12345&password=123456
### 请求参数说明:
| 名称 |
类型 |
说明 |
| id |
string |
用户ID |
| username |
string |
用户名 |
| password |
string |
密码 |
## 注册接口
#### 接口地址:公网:http://10.35.170.110/register
#### 返回格式:json
#### 请求方式:get
#### 请求示例:http://10.35.170.110/register?username=12345&password=123456
### 请求参数说明:
| 名称 |
类型 |
说明 |
| username |
string |
用户名 |
| password |
string |
密码 |
## 查看学生信息接口
#### 接口地址:公网:http://10.35.170.110/getData
#### 返回格式:json
#### 请求方式:get
#### 请求示例:http://10.35.170.110
### 返回参数说明:
| 名称 |
类型 |
说明 |
| id |
int |
学生id |
| name |
varchar |
学生姓名 |
| age |
varchar |
学生年龄 |
| sex |
varchar |
学生性别 |
| city |
varchar |
所在城市 |
| joinDate |
varchar |
入学日期 |
## 添加学生信息接口
#### 接口地址:公网:http://10.35.170.110/add
#### 返回格式:json
#### 请求方式:get
#### 请求示例:http://10.35.170.110/add?name=刘丹&age=18&sex=1&province="陕西省"&city="咸阳市"&area="武功县"&joinDate=2020-01-01
### 请求参数说明:
| 名称 |
类型 |
说明 |
| name |
string |
学生姓名 |
| age |
int |
学生年龄 |
| sex |
int |
0代表女,1代表男 |
| city |
string |
所在城市 |
| joinDate |
Date |
入学日期 |
## 删除学生信息接口
#### 接口地址:公网:http://10.35.170.110/delete
#### 返回格式:json
#### 请求方式:get
#### 请求示例:http://10.35.170.110/delete?id=1
### 请求参数说明:
## 修改学生信息接口
#### 接口地址:公网:http://10.35.170.110/modify
#### 返回格式:json
#### 请求方式:get
#### 请求示例:http://10.35.170.110/modify?id=1&name="刘丹"&age=18&sex=1&province="陕西省"&city="咸阳市"&area="武功县"&joinDate=2020-01-01
### 请求参数说明:
| 名称 |
类型 |
说明 |
| id |
int |
学生id |
| name |
string |
学生姓名 |
| age |
int |
学生年龄 |
| sex |
int |
0代表女,1代表男 |
| province |
string |
所在省市 |
| city |
string |
所在城市 |
| area |
string |
所在县区 |
| joinDate |
Date |
入学日期 |